it is confusing and there a soooooo many tracks out there.
My basic suggestion to anyone of my friends who wants to check out the genres is to buy this compilation:
it's well mixed, it has most of the anthems over time (a bit prejudice to Goldie's Metalheadz label but still rather generous).
It has a bit of every major sub genre from liquid funk to techstep to minimal to upfront jungle... from this you will easily find what you like and just use discogs heaps!
